Vulnerability Description

Hirschmann HiSecOS devices versions prior to 05.3.03 contain a buffer overflow vulnerability in the HTTPS login interface when RADIUS authentication is enabled that allows remote attackers to crash the device or execute arbitrary code by submitting a password longer than 128 characters. Attackers can exploit improper bounds checking in password handling to overflow a fixed-size buffer and achieve denial of service or remote code execution.
